In May 2025, DRDO achieved a significant milestone by conducting a long-duration ground test of which hypersonic technology component?

The correct answer is
Scramjet Subscale Combustor

Analyzing DRDO's May 2025 Hypersonic Milestone

DRDO has been actively working on advancing India's capabilities in hypersonic technologies, which involve speeds greater than Mach 5. A crucial aspect of achieving sustained hypersonic flight is the development of advanced propulsion systems capable of operating under extreme conditions. Let's examine the options provided:

  • Ramjet Propulsion System: While related to high-speed flight, a ramjet typically operates efficiently at supersonic speeds (Mach 2-5) and requires initial velocity to function. Hypersonic flight often necessitates scramjets.
  • Scramjet Subscale Combustor: A Scramjet (Supersonic Combustion Ramjet) is designed specifically for hypersonic speeds. A 'subscale combustor' is a smaller version used for testing the combustion process, a vital part of the engine's function at these high velocities. A long-duration ground test of this component signifies progress in validating the core technology for sustained hypersonic operation.
  • Hyperloop Module: The Hyperloop is a proposed high-speed transportation system using pods in low-pressure tubes. While it involves high speeds, it is a different technology domain and not directly related to the hypersonic propulsion systems DRDO typically tests for aerospace applications.
  • Supersonic Combustor: This relates to engines operating at supersonic speeds. While hypersonic flight involves supersonic combustion, the term 'Scramjet' specifically targets the higher Mach numbers characteristic of hypersonic regimes.

Significance of the Scramjet Subscale Combustor Test

The long-duration ground test of a Scramjet Subscale Combustor by DRDO in May 2025 represents a significant step forward. This test likely focused on validating the engine's ability to sustain supersonic combustion for an extended period, which is critical for applications like hypersonic missiles or air-breathing space launch vehicles. Successfully testing this core component proves the viability of the design and materials under simulated hypersonic conditions, paving the way for larger integrated systems.

Therefore, the specific component tested was the Scramjet Subscale Combustor.
